How Common Is The Last Name Berven? popularity and diffusion

The surname Berven is the 479,498th most numerous family name on a global scale, held by approximately 1 in 10,470,612 people. The last name Berven is predominantly found in The Americas, where 56 percent of Berven reside; 54 percent reside in North America and 54 percent reside in Anglo-North America. Berven is also the 818,356th most widespread first name internationally, borne by 129 people.

The surname is most frequently used in The United States, where it is borne by 431 people, or 1 in 840,972. In The United States Berven is most frequent in: Iowa, where 13 percent are found, Washington, where 10 percent are found and California, where 10 percent are found. Apart from The United States this surname is found in 15 countries. It also occurs in Norway, where 26 percent are found and Canada, where 3 percent are found.

Berven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Berven has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the last name expanded 2,694 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it fell 80 percent between 1881 and 2014.
